在这个数字化时代,Web前端开发已经成为了一个热门且前景广阔的职业。无论是构建一个个人博客,还是企业级的电商平台,前端技术都是不可或缺的。本文将带你从零开始,一步步学习HTML、CSS、JavaScript,并最终打造出个性鲜明的网站。

HTML:构建网站的骨架

HTML(HyperText Markup Language)是构成网页内容的基础,它定义了网页的结构和内容。下面是一些HTML的基本概念:

基本结构

<!DOCTYPE html>
<html>
<head>
    <title>我的第一个网页</title>
</head>
<body>
    <h1>欢迎来到我的网页</h1>
    <p>这是我的第一个网页内容。</p>
</body>
</html>

这个简单的HTML文件包含了<!DOCTYPE html><html><head><body>等标签。其中,<title>定义了网页的标题,<h1><p>分别表示一级标题和段落。

常用标签

  • <a>:创建超链接。
  • <div>:定义一个分区。
  • <span>:定义文本内容。
  • <img>:嵌入图片。

CSS:美化网站的容颜

CSS(Cascading Style Sheets)用于设置网页的样式,如字体、颜色、布局等。以下是一个CSS的简单示例:

body {
    font-family: Arial, sans-serif;
    background-color: #f0f0f0;
}

h1 {
    color: #333;
}

p {
    color: #666;
}

在这个例子中,CSS首先设置整个网页的背景色和字体,然后针对一级标题和段落分别设置了不同的颜色。

JavaScript:赋予网站生命

JavaScript是一种用于网页交互的脚本语言。它可以使网页动态地响应用户的操作,如点击、键盘输入等。以下是一个JavaScript的简单示例:

function sayHello() {
    alert("Hello, world!");
}

window.onload = function() {
    sayHello();
}

在这个例子中,JavaScript定义了一个名为sayHello的函数,当网页加载完毕后,它会自动弹出一个提示框显示“Hello, world!”。

打造个性网站

掌握了HTML、CSS和JavaScript之后,你就可以开始构建自己的网站了。以下是一些步骤:

  1. 规划网站结构:确定网站的主要功能模块和布局。
  2. 设计页面样式:使用CSS设计页面风格。
  3. 编写交互逻辑:使用JavaScript实现页面交互功能。
  4. 测试与优化:检查网站在不同设备和浏览器上的兼容性,并进行优化。

总结

通过本文的学习,你将了解到Web前端开发的基础知识,并能够构建一个简单的网站。当然,这只是一个开始。随着技术的不断发展,你还需要不断学习和实践,才能成为一名真正的前端高手。祝你在前端开发的道路上越走越远!